Summary:
This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 9th International Workshop on Security and Trust Management, STM 2013, held in Egham, UK, in September 2013 - in conjunction with the 18th European Symposium Research in Computer Security (ESORICS 2013). The 15 revised full papers including two invited talks were carefully reviewed and selected from 47 submissions. The papers are organized into topical sections on policy enforcement and monitoring; access control; trust, reputation, and privacy; distributed systems and physical security; authentication and security policies.
